If Port Gibson was feeling good fresh off their 17-0 takedown of Jefferson County last Thursday, their most recent game may have dampened their spirits a bit. The Port Gibson Blue Waves took an 8-4 hit to the loss column at the hands of the Natchez Bulldogs on Saturday. The result was an unpleasant reminder to the Blue Waves of the 11-3 defeat they experienced in the pair's previous head-to-head fixture back in March of 2024.

Raphael Neal was cooking despite his team's loss, scoring two runs and stealing Three bases. while going 2-for-3. That's the most hits he has posted since back in April of 2024. Akeem Wells was another key player, scoring a run and stealing a base while getting on base in three of his four plate appearances.

Port Gibson's loss dropped their record down to 6-4. As for Natchez, the win snapped their losing streak at six games and leaves them with a 5-8 record.
